I just finished installing Gentoo 2.4.27 onto an Ultra5, I used a stage3 sparc64 build and believe that I've followed the instructions correctly, though I'm not denying that I might be missing something.

The last messages on the boot screen before it stops are:
hdc: attached ide-cdrom driver.
hdc: ATAPI 32X CD-ROM drive, 128kB Cache, DMA
Uniform CD-ROM driver Revision: 3.12

Has anyone else seen this happen and know a solution?

Yup. Your problem looks identical to mine while i still hadn't
figured out the ide=nodma kernel boot option.

Try it. You can pass the argument on the SILO prompt, if it works,
put it in your silo.conf.
